Output 8fb6904f0ddc8f249d1421ae90e0136b2dca5ce018c1571394ecef67536a9cde:3

value
152136
script pubkey
OP_0 OP_PUSHBYTES_20 596331511a99502f38eb402c6a3a021e851d09f4
address
bc1qt93nz5g6n9gz7w8tgqkx5wszr6z36z05sf3gpe
transaction
8fb6904f0ddc8f249d1421ae90e0136b2dca5ce018c1571394ecef67536a9cde
confirmations
81031
spent
true